A leading global food and beverage company in Coventry seeks a Control Systems Manager to oversee plant SCADA and PLC systems. This role involves developing technical requirements, managing projects, and ensuring compliance with cybersecurity standards.

The ideal candidate will have extensive experience in programming PLCs, a strong understanding of SCADA systems, and skills in fault analysis.

This position offers a competitive salary and a comprehensive benefits package.
